Through in-depth interviews with 22 New Agers and Neo-Pagans, this study proposes a new model of religious identity from a sociological standpoint. The analysis demonstrates that in spite of their great diversity of beliefs and lack of strong organizational ties, a discernible community of alternative spiritualists does exist.
This volume will appeal not only to scholars of the sociology of religion, but also to sociologists interested in community building, social movements, and self-identity.
JON P. BLOCH is Assistant Professor of Sociology at Southern Connecticut State University./e His research and teaching interests include social theory, sociology of religion, and sociology of sex and gender.
